APPEAL RIGHTS AND PROCEDURE: <br /> You have the right to appeal this Enforcement Order to the City of Salem's Hearings <br /> -Officer, --A- notice of appeal must be filed with the City Recorder within fifteen (15) <br /> business days after receiving this Enforcement Order. The notice of appeal shall <br /> contain: <br /> (1) The name, address and telephone number of the appellant; <br /> (2) A copy of this Enforcement Order; and <br /> (3) The basis for the appeal, stating with specificity why this Enforcement Order <br /> was issued in error, based on one or more of the following: <br /> (A) The Enforcement Order was issued in violation of, or is inconsistent <br /> with the Salem Revised Code; <br /> Page 4 of 10: Enforcement Order to Abate <br />
